Street Fighter 30th Anniversary Collection launches today, watch the trailer here

May 29, 2018 by Gary Collinson

Get ready for some classic button bashing action today with the release of Street Fighter 30th Anniversary Collection, which brings together 2 arcade-perfect Street Fighter games from the legendary fighting game series, including:

• Street Fighter
• Street Fighter II
• Street Fighter II: Champion Edition
• Street Fighter II: Hyper Fighting
• Super Street Fighter II
• Super Street Fighter II: Turbo
• Street Fighter Alpha
• Street Fighter Alpha 2
• Street Fighter Alpha 3
• Street Fighter III
• Street Fighter III: 2nd Impact
• Street Fighter III: Third Strike

In addition to the above, the collection invites fans to explore the franchise’s history with early game design documents, see how their favorite characters have evolved through character bios and sprite viewers, and even listen to some of its most memorable soundtracks via the game’s built-in music player.

Street Fighter 30th Anniversary Collection is out now on P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Nintendo Switch and Windows PC.
